Subscribe
Sign in
Home
Notes
Guide
Courses
Archive
About
Welcome to the Guild on Substack
Subscribe to not miss new posts and articles
Jun 20, 2025
•
Ilya Hardzeenka
Modeling Software Architecture: C4, Viewpoints and Perspectives
Watch now | Free enrolement for first 100 lucky ones
Mar 12
•
Ilya Hardzeenka
1
1:54
Importance of Data in Architecture
Why Operational and Analytical Data Need Different Architectures
Mar 9
•
Ilya Hardzeenka
5
2
Book Review: Make Systems Observable with Software Architecture Metrics
Turn architecture from opinion to operating system. Track flow, encode goals as fitness functions, and use decision-ready metrics to reduce risk and…
Mar 2
•
Ilya Hardzeenka
1
The Laws of Software Architecture
A practical, story-driven tour of 15 core architecture laws: trade-offs to tech debt, with three bonus rules and actionable steps you can use today
Feb 23
•
Ilya Hardzeenka
6
4
Most Popular
View all
Structure, Behavior, and Use Cases: Making Architecture Real
Jan 12
•
Ilya Hardzeenka
8
1
2
Decisions, Not Diagrams: The Real Job of a Software Architect
Dec 22, 2025
•
Ilya Hardzeenka
7
1
Book Review: Design Around Change with Head First Software Architecture
Jan 5
•
Ilya Hardzeenka
7
2
Book Review: Patterns, Principles, and Practices of Domain-Driven Design
Jan 19
•
Ilya Hardzeenka
5
1
1
Subscribe
Architecture
View all
1:54
Modeling Software Architecture: C4, Viewpoints and Perspectives
Watch now | Free enrolement for first 100 lucky ones
Mar 12
•
Ilya Hardzeenka
1
Importance of Data in Architecture
Why Operational and Analytical Data Need Different Architectures
Mar 9
•
Ilya Hardzeenka
5
2
The Laws of Software Architecture
A practical, story-driven tour of 15 core architecture laws: trade-offs to tech debt, with three bonus rules and actionable steps you can use today
Feb 23
•
Ilya Hardzeenka
6
4
What Software Behavior Really Means (and Why Architects Live There)
A simple playbook to stress‑test architecture before it fails
Feb 8
•
Ilya Hardzeenka
4
1
What “Software Structure” Actually Means (and Why It Decides Everything)
Software structure is the strategic arrangement of parts. Here’s a clear, story-led guide to define, design, and use it to ship quality.
Jan 26
•
Ilya Hardzeenka
2
1
Structure, Behavior, and Use Cases: Making Architecture Real
Architecture comes alive when structure and behavior meet. Use three views and use cases to validate what users will actually experience.
Jan 12
•
Ilya Hardzeenka
8
1
2
Recommendations
Aleksandr
Aleksandr
Neural Foundry Substack
Neural Foundry
Software Architecture Weekly
Architecture Weekly Newsletter
Works on My Machine
Scott Werner
MOSY Software Architecture
Moisés Macero
The latest from
Ilya Hardzeenka
Modeling Software Architecture: C4, Viewpoints and Perspectives
Book Reviews
View all
Book Review: Make Systems Observable with Software Architecture Metrics
Turn architecture from opinion to operating system. Track flow, encode goals as fitness functions, and use decision-ready metrics to reduce risk and…
Mar 2
•
Ilya Hardzeenka
1
Book Review: Communication Patterns in Software Architecture
A pattern-and-antipattern field guide for diagrams, writing/speaking, documentation habits, and remote cadence—built around decision rules for…
Feb 15
•
Ilya Hardzeenka
3
2
Book Review: Addressing The Hard Parts of Software Architecture
Architecture improves when decisions become comparable, recorded, and enforceable—because the real enemy is expensive change, not imperfect diagrams.
Feb 2
•
Ilya Hardzeenka
2
1
2
Book Review: Patterns, Principles, and Practices of Domain-Driven Design
A practical review of “Patterns, Principles and Practices of DDD,” helping developers and architects decide when Domain-Driven Design really pays off.
Jan 19
•
Ilya Hardzeenka
5
1
1
Personal Stories
My 2025: The Year I Stopped Postponing
How I stopped postponing and started shipping in public: building a software architecture guide, growing on LinkedIn, launching a Udemy course, and…
Dec 28, 2025
•
Ilya Hardzeenka
6
1
2
This site requires JavaScript to run correctly. Please
turn on JavaScript
or unblock scripts